when I switch back from my 5000k to oem 4300 I was like "wow" big improvement with the 4300. Things get light up better with 4300 while the 5000 and above seem to light only the reflective stuff like most road signs. I only notice it when i switch back.

i have had experience with the regular kit and the volt kit
6000k is spot on as far as color output/ visibility while still retaining a slight blue hue
i was sent a pair of 5500's and they had more of a white than a blue output
the volt kit is plug and play . no additional power source needed .
